There's 12 Fire-type Pokemon in the initial 151 Pokemon that includes in Pokemon Go. That's Charmander, Charmeleon, Charizard, Vulpix, Ninetales, Growlithe, Arcanine, Ponyta, Rapidash, Magmar, Flareon and Moltres. Some of these will only be readily available via development, and as a famous the best ways to get Moltres stays a secret.

There's 22 Normal-type Pokemon in the initial 151 Pokemon that includes in Pokemon Go. That consists of: Pidgey, Pidgeotto, Pidgeot, Rattata, Raticate, Spearow, Fearow, Jigglypuff, Wigglytuff, Meowth, Persian, Farfetch 'd, Doduo, Dodrio, Lickitung, Chansey, Kangaskhan, Tauros, Ditto, Eevee, Porygon, and Snorlax. Keep in mind that some Pokemon are just available via advancement.

Provided that it probably would not be extremely a good idea to go climbing up into a volcano trying to find Pokemon, matching the original games concerning Fire-type Pokemon's environment is challenging. Rather in Pokemon Go, you'll find Fire-type Pokemon in residential areas, and areas and they'll be more typical in warmer places-- be that locations that have a naturally more dry climate or on the sand at the beach.

Keep in mind that trendy physician who works as the facility for the whole of "Pokémon GO?" His name is Professor Willow, and he wants your Pokémon. The good news is you're going to capture a lot of duplicates. And those duplicates can then be moved to Professor Willow by selecting them in the Pokémon menu (click the Pokéball, then click the Pokémon submenu), scrolling down, and picking "Transfer." For your gift, Dr. Willow will hook you up with some candy for that Pokémon. Which candy can be used to make your Pokémon more powerful, or to develop them!
